Job Summary Baycrest Hospital Pharmacy Services support all inpatient units and programs. As a member of the Hospital Pharmacy Team, the Pharmacy Technician will provide a variety of technical functions related to the preparation, dispensing and distribution of medications. Key Responsibilities Participates in all technical aspects of drug distribution, including repackaging of medications (e.g. oral liquid unit dose syringes and tablets), refilling floor stock and/or automated dispensing cabinets according to preset quantities, and filling and delivery of medication carts to hospital units according to established schedules Dispenses narcotic and controlled drugs according to established procedures Checks all prepared medications for accuracy prior to delivery to hospital units Operates and maintains the performance of pharmacy automation and other technologies Prepares and compounds non-sterile products according to best standards of practice Prepares and compounds sterile products (i.e. intravenous admixtures) according to best standards of practice Contributes to the pharmacy inventory management, including processes related to purchasing, receiving, and maintaining appropriate storage conditions of medications, monitoring usage and expiry dates, and participating in disposal of unusable products Maintains record of workload measurement and statistics Participates in the teaching of pharmacy students Other related duties as required Qualifications Completion of a Community College Pharmacy Technician Program or equivalent experience Licensure as a Registered Pharmacy Technician (‘RPhT’) with the Ontario College of Pharmacists (Part-A) One year of related experience in a hospital setting preferred Excellent interpersonal, communication and organizational skills High standard of accuracy and attention to detail Ability to work with minimal supervision Automation experience is an asset e.g. automated dispensing unit Computer skills that include the ability to work with Microsoft Office Software including Excel, Word & Outlook Experience with Meditech preferred
